Output 8c590bc759181c30d76e6063de185a2182803e3e83f92cf9d8e53e4961ab6c99:1

value
249110
script pubkey
OP_0 OP_PUSHBYTES_20 66aa4c14f68dbed8edfc987e656d3e0f55a88bde
address
ltc1qv64yc98k3kld3m0unplx2mf7pa263z770gt7xp
transaction
8c590bc759181c30d76e6063de185a2182803e3e83f92cf9d8e53e4961ab6c99
spent
true